ISBN 0802080936 books & textbook
The Mystery of the Eye and the Shadow of Blindness
University of Toronto Press /1998-03-01 Paperback / 224 Pages
isbn-10: 0802080936 / isbn-13: 9780802080936
University of Toronto Press /1998-03-01 Paperback / 224 Pages
isbn-10: 0802080936 / isbn-13: 9780802080936